Not all robot vacuums are produced equivalent, especially when it comes to dealing with dog hair. Here's a list of important features to consider:
Strong Suction Power: Look for designs with powerful suction developed particularly to choose up pet hair efficiently.Multi-Surface Capability: Ensure the vacuum can shift in between carpet, hardwood, and tile floors to record hair from different surface areas.HEPA Filters: These filters trap irritants, including pet dander, making it advantageous for households with allergic reactions.Big Dustbin Capacity: A bigger bin will need less frequent emptying, specifically beneficial in homes with pet dogs that shed heavily.Tangle-Free Brushes: Brushes created not to tangle with hair will decrease maintenance and guarantee consistent cleansing performance.Advanced Navigation: Look for models with smart mapping technology to browse much better around furniture and prevent getting stuck.Scheduling and Automation: The capability to set cleansing schedules can guarantee your home is routinely kept without manual effort.Top Robot Vacuums for Dog Hair in 2023

Upkeep Tips for Robot Vacuums
To keep your robot vacuum in good shape, think about the following upkeep tips:
Regular Cleaning: Empty the dustbin after each usage and frequently tidy the filters and brushes.Battery Management: Charge the vacuum routinely and think about changing the battery after a couple of years, depending on usage.Smart Mapping Updates: Make sure to upgrade the gadget's software application and maps according to any changes in your home layout.Look for Obstructions: Before running the vacuum, eliminate any pet toys, cables, or other products that may block its course.Professional Servicing: If your vacuum begins to malfunction, seek professional servicing to make sure durability.F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ION1. 2. How typically should I run my robot vacuum if I have a dog?
It's generally recommended to run your robot vacuum at least once a day if you have a shedding dog. However, the frequency can differ based on just how much your dog sheds and your home environment.

4. Are robot vacuums loud?
While their sound level is normally lower than that of traditional vacuum, some models might still produce obvious sounds during operation. Look for those ranked as "peaceful" for a more serene experience.
5. How do I select the ideal robot vacuum for my dog's specific needs?
Consider your dog's shedding practices, the kind of flooring in your home, and whether you have any allergic reactions. Features such as suction power, dustbin capacity, and advanced navigation play a crucial function in a vacuum's effectiveness.
